Here are answers to some common questions about Geriatric care with Dr. Christina Talerico:

What is a Geriatrician, and how are they different from a regular primary care doctor?
A geriatrician is a primary care doctor with specialized training in the health needs of older adults. They are experts in managing multiple chronic conditions, common geriatric syndromes, and creating care plans that focus on maintaining independence and quality of life.

What should we bring to our first appointment?
Please bring all prescription bottles, over-the-counter medications, and supplements in a bag, a summary of your medical history and past surgeries, and any notes about specific concerns or changes in function.
What is Palliative Care, and is it the same as hospice?
Palliative care focuses on relieving symptoms and improving quality of life for anyone with a serious illness, regardless of stage. It's different from hospice, which is for people nearing the end of life and focuses on comfort care. Palliative care can be provided alongside curative treatment.

What is your approach to managing so many different medications (polypharmacy)?
Our approach to managing multiple medications (polypharmacy) focuses on de-prescribing and safety. A thorough medication review is a core part of our care, identifying and eliminating unnecessary drugs, checking for harmful interactions, and simplifying the regimen to make it safer and easier for our patients to follow.
How does Dr. Christina Talerico help prevent falls?
Dr. Talerico prioritizes fall prevention. She reviews medications for side effects, assesses balance and gait, checks for osteoporosis, and recommends physical therapy or home safety modifications as needed.
